# Wellness room bookings

Team assistants at Marwick & Dale can book the level-two wellness room in thirty-minute blocks via the Restwell calendar. Bookings must be made at least one hour ahead, and the room should be left tidy with the blinds raised. To unlock the door for a confirmed booking, enter the code below.

badge for fafof-yajef: bdg-JTFOG-95442

### Runbook: InkMill Markdown Pipeline — Renderer Stall

If rendered previews stop updating, first check the InkMill worker queue depth; a stall above five minutes means the sanitizer stage is wedged. Drain the queue with `inkmill drain --safe`, then restart workers one at a time to preserve cache warmth. Record the restart in the incident log, and include the build token printed below.

trace token, bawig-yageg: htk6_3563df

## Deployment

LedgerPane, our audit-log viewer, deploys as a single container behind the Vantry gateway. Before promoting a build, verify that the schema migration job has completed and that read replicas report zero lag; LedgerPane refuses writes by design, but stale replicas will surface confusing gaps to auditors. Reviewers should diff the rendered manifest against the committed template before approval. The configuration values the service expects at boot are listed below.

settings of kagef-faweg:
[zoriel]
port = 11211
region = west-2
host = zoriel.urlaqlabs.test
team = zorath
timeout_ms = 2000
retries = 4